Transaction 2df08ba697663053d020b18e9a203e9523c099a3f5666be9793e64b047e59664
1 Input
2 Outputs
- 2df08ba697663053d020b18e9a203e9523c099a3f5666be9793e64b047e59664:0
- 2df08ba697663053d020b18e9a203e9523c099a3f5666be9793e64b047e59664:1
value 18568273
address 3HrsYQToHgdcCBdBbbbjsFRwG4zXfjs29m
value 22065405
address 1AJjdnpNM7a1aebmfQiMfbtGzAHkxSawXh